Dhaka, May 6 -- Health and Family Welfare Minister Sardar Md. Sakhawat Husain on Wednesday said 9.5 crore doses of 10 types of vaccine including MR (Measles-Rubella) vaccine will be brought to Bangladesh with support from UNICEF to strengthen the Expanded Programme on Immunization (EPI).
He made the announcement while talking to reporters at Hazrat Shahjalal International Airport after receiving a vaccine shipment.
The minister said the EPI programme launched in 1979 has been running regular vaccination activities against 12 preventable infectious diseases to protect children and women.
Bangladesh has been recognised as a "Vaccine Hero" by Gavi for the programme's success, he added.
